Transaction 3734312da08a9d18406bdde30a7141e432b05348f3f244b6233a559cdc66e43a
1 Input
1 Output
-
3734312da08a9d18406bdde30a7141e432b05348f3f244b6233a559cdc66e43a:0
- value
- 293879688
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6fdf201f30a3ff953dade550431f9e5ce52254e
- address
- bc1qum7lyq0npgllj576me2sgv0euh89yf2w82yqn8